After breakfast, collect our picnic lunch boxes then we take a short pleasant morning drive to Tarangire National Park, Arrive at the gate our driver will do all the government procedures then proceed inside the park for a full day game drive in the park located slightly off the main safari route. Tarangire National Park is a lovely quiet park in Northern Tanzania most famous for its elephant migration, and birding safari with a quiet atmosphere. Later in the evening, we drive to the lodge/hotel for evening leisure and overnight.

After breakfast our driver will be ready to start your trip to our famous park Serengeti National Park ‘The Endless Plain” This Park is well-known for its healthy stock of resident wildlife, particularly the “Big Five”: Lion, Leopard, Elephant, Rhino, and Buffalo.
Serengeti, a UNESCO world heritage site, is home to around 200,000 zebras, and 300,000 Thomson’s gazelles that join the wildebeests’ trek for fresh grazing. Listen to the exotic sounds of over 6 million hooves pounding the open plains of Serengeti just like how you imagined African wildlife to be. After a long day of Safari, you will drive to your accommodation for evening leisure and overnight.

After breakfast, we will have a full day game drive in Central Serengeti. Apart from the large mammals, Serengeti is also home to gaudy agama lizards; Rock hyraxes scuffle around the surfaces of the park’s isolated granite kopjes. Wide varieties of dung beetle were found, and around 500 bird species have been recorded ranging from the outsized ostrich and bizarre secretary bird of the open grassland to the black eagles that soar effortlessly above the Lobo Hills. Later in the evening drive to the camp for evening leisure and overnight.

After breakfast, we will start our day with a morning game drive in Serengeti then later take a short pleasant drive to Ngorongoro Conservation area, The Ngorongoro Conservation Area (NCA) is an extensive highland area along the eastern arm of the Rift Valley, with the world-renowned Ngorongoro Crater as its focal point. Ngorongoro was established to conserve wildlife and other natural resources. It also safeguards the interests of indigenous people and promotes tourism. In the evening drive to the lodge for evening leisure and overnight.

On this day of your safari, you will have an early start. Finishing up with a quick breakfast you will make an early descend at around 6:30 am into the crater floor.
The Ngorongoro crater is the world’s largest inactive, intact and unfilled volcanic caldera. It has a massive floor of about 260 sq kms with a depth of over 2000 feet. The 5-hour game drive in the crater floor will show you a lot of animal action. Keeping the camera ready is definitely recommended.
The African elephant, buffalo, Black rhino, Hippos, Hyenas, Cheetahs and Lions are found in plenty. Post the picnic lunch at the beautiful Hippo pool, you will begin a steep ascent to the top exit of the crater.
This is the last leg of your safari, with a 4hr drive left to Arusha. You will be dropped off to your preferred location at Arusha by 6 PM in the evening.
